This City of Adelaide project is designed primarily to beautify and cool the street, and enhance the experience of pedestrians and cyclists using the Adelaide Park Lands Trail that crosses Beaumont Rd at this point. It will also contribute to biodiversity in this special corner of the Park Lands (Key Biodiversity Area 1), complementing the extensive understory planting already undertaken by the City of Adelaide along the South Park Lands Creek, and the Miyawaki pocket forests planted in the Victoria Park wetland by Green Pakapakanthi volunteers in 2023-24. Hopefully these islands and corridors of native shrubs will begin to attract small native birds to this part of the city.
